**Role Accountabilities**
Exceptional care is at the heart of everything we do at Medivet. That’s the care for our patients, our clients and for each other - we really want to make a positive difference through every interaction we have.
In this role you will:

- Consistently deliver exceptional care to clients.
- Support with operations and procedures.
- Deliver patient monitoring and care, including everyday care: walking, toileting and feeding.
- Ensure the completion of all pre and post operation activity.
- Complete patient transfers to out of hours or enhanced care.
- Dispense any medication required under the guidance of the Veterinary team.
- Ensure compliance with all regulatory, practice and operational standards.
